Barnängen was a brand founded in 1868 in Stockholm, Sweden by Johan Wilhelm Holmström, a wholesaler. The first product launched by the brand was a soap. In 1976, Barnängen became the official Royal Court supplier. The name means “childrens’ flower field” in Swedish, which I think it’s actually very cute. The products used a lot of natural ingredients that can be found in Sweden and I love the brand’s philosophy.

Packaging:

The body balm comes in a plastic jar that contains 200 ml of product. I like the simple white packaging and the flower motifs that are used as decorations on all of their products.

Texture:

The body balm feels like a body butter, it’s thick but it absorbs fast into the skin. It has a pale pink color and a light rose scent, that really shouldn’t be bothersome even for those that don’t like the rose scent.

All it says on the brand’s website is that it’s a vegan formula, that contains 95% ingredients of natural origin, wild rose extract and the signature ingredient, the Cold Cream. Mainly formulated with Shea Butter and Glycerol as moisturizers and Sunflower oil, Allantoin and Chamomile as skin soothers, Barnängen’s protecting Cold Cream is designed to protect and care for the skin.

Price and accessibility:

Barnängen products can be found in Romania in some supermarkets, in beauty shops like DM (Drogherie Markt) and in various online shops, so they are easy to obtain. They are a drugstore brand so they’re affordable. This body balm is sold for 28 lei, which is about 5.5 euros. Since I got mine from an outlet, I paid just about 3.5 euros for it, which is great.

My overall opinion:

It’s one of the few body creams that actually sooths my skin after I shave or wax my legs and it helps me prevent redness and bumps. The skin feels soft and smooth even the next day when I go into shower but it doesn’t feel sticky or oily at all. The texture is like a whipped body butter, as it melts into the skin.
